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4556177115 85585325 124290 749118545
0334512894 5311973478
0334512894 5311973478
9356 76 740356 58395330372 3859219
All about undefined
Interested in learning more?
0334512894 5311973478
9356 76 740356 58395330372 3859219
See more
5277601666 07134929
95 943 4875835859
See more
62660918 73898 00106667334
34710837381 289 78656 247248498
See more